Stocks in Asia experienced a mixed trading session as investors treaded cautiously in anticipation of the quarter-end and the Federal Reserve’s upcoming inflation data release. MSCI’s Asian equity gauge saw some modest gains, with shares rising in markets like Hong Kong and Japan, but slipping in Australia and Taiwan. Meanwhile, European stock futures showed minimal movement, while US futures inched higher following a decline in the S&P 500 Index on Monday.

The uncertain market conditions in Asia reflect a sense of apprehension among traders as they await key economic data releases and assess the broader global economic landscape. The mixed performance of stocks in different Asian markets highlights the varied sentiments and factors influencing investor decisions. As markets prepare for the end of the quarter, investors are likely to continue monitoring developments closely to gauge the potential impact on their portfolios.

Despite the mixed sentiments in Asian markets, the overall global market outlook remains relatively stable, with European and US stock futures showing resilience amidst fluctuating market conditions. As investors navigate through the last days of the quarter, there may be increased volatility and cautious trading strategies as market participants seek to position themselves strategically for potential market movements that may arise from the upcoming inflation data release by the Federal Reserve.
